Separation of Lactoferrin-a and -b from Bovine Colostrum

Abstract: Bovine lactoferrin was separated into lactoferrin-a and lactoferrin-b from bovine colostrum. Lactoferrin-a was eluted at 0.38 M NaCl and lactoferrin-b was eluted at 0.43 M NaCl by carboxymethyl cation-exchange chromatography at pH 7.7, 0.05 M phosphate buffer. The molecular weights were estimated at 84,000 for lactoferrin-a and 80,000 for lactoferrin-b. Lactoferrin-a contents were 258.0 mg/L and lactoferrin-b contents were 524.3 mg/L of colostrum for cow 19. From colostrum to normal milk, total lactoferrin was… Show more

“…Interestingly, the concentration of bLf-a, which has a higher molecular mass than bLf-b, in colostrum is greater than in normal milk. As bLf-a was found to exhibit a stronger bactericidal activity against Escherichia coli than bLf-b, it was suggested that bLf-a may play an important healthy role in colostrum drinking calves (Yoshida et al 2000). Lastly, the presence of mannose-type glycans in bLf molecule has been described to be responsible for its capacity to induce mannose receptor-dependent delayed type hypersensitivity (DTH) response to ovalbumin (OVA) in mice Zimecki et al 2002).…”

“…Human LF consists of 691 amino acids and contains 3 potential glycosylation sites at Asn138, Asn479, and Asn624; Asn138 and Asn479 are occupied with complex-type N-glycans, whereas Asn624 is usually unoccupied [25,26]. Bovine LF consists of 689 amino acids and has 5 potential glycosylation sites at Asn233, Asn288, Asn368, Asn476, and Asn545; Asn233, Asn368, Asn467, and Asn545 are always occupied, and Asn288 is occupied for about 30% [18,19,27].…”
